Question : If 8% of $x$ = 4% of $y$, then 20% of $x$ is:
Option 1: 10% of $y$
Option 2: 16% of $y$
Option 3: 40% of $y$
Option 4: 80% of $y$

Correct Answer: 10% of $y$
Solution : Given: 8% × $x$ = 4% × $y$ ⇒ $\frac{8}{100}x$ = $\frac{4}{100}y$ ⇒ $\frac{x}{y}$ = $\frac{400}{800}$ = $\frac{1}{2}$ ⇒ $x$ = $\frac{1}{2}y$ So, 20% × $x$ = 20% × $\frac{1}{2}y$ = 10% of $y$ Hence, the correct answer is 10% of $y$.
